John Deere 7220 Tractor Parts
7220 parts and accessories
The John Deere 7220 tractor, manufactured from 2003 to 2007, is a popular choice for farmers due to its reliable John Deere PowerTech engine, offering around 125 engine horsepower. It features a robust PTO system, delivering approximately 105 PTO horsepower, making it well-suited for a variety of implements. The 7220's versatility and ease of use contributed to its widespread adoption in row crop and hay operations.
The John Deere 7220 was introduced as part of the 7020 series, replacing earlier models and offering improved performance and features. Production spanned from 2003 to 2007. The tractor is powered by a John Deere 6.8L PowerTech 6-cylinder diesel engine, producing around 125 horsepower. Its displacement is 414 cubic inches. Transmission options included PowerQuad, AutoQuad II, and IVT (Infinitely Variable Transmission), providing a range of gear or stepless speed selections for optimal performance. The PTO delivers approximately 105 horsepower with both 540 and 1000 RPM options available. The hydraulic system offers a capacity of around 29 GPM, with multiple remote valves for implement control. It features a Category II/III 3-point hitch, capable of lifting around 7,716 lbs. The 7220 is commonly used in row crop applications like planting and cultivation, as well as hay and forage production, and general livestock operations. Compared to smaller models in the 7020 series, the 7220 offers greater horsepower and hydraulic capacity, while being more compact and maneuverable than the larger frame tractors.
Specifications
| Engine | John Deere 6.8L PowerTech 125 HP Diesel |
|---|---|
| PTO HP | 105 HP @ 540/1000 RPM |
| Transmission | PowerQuad, AutoQuad II, or IVT |
| Hydraulics | 29 GPM, Up to 3 remotes |
| 3-Point Hitch | Category II/III, 7,716 lbs lift capacity |
| Fuel Capacity | 53 gallons |
| Weight | 13,600 lbs |
| Years Produced | 2003-2007 |
Maintenance Tips
- Check engine oil levels regularly and change the oil and filter every 250 hours using a high-quality oil meeting John Deere specifications.
- Inspect hydraulic fluid levels and filters every 500 hours. Change hydraulic fluid according to the manufacturer's recommendations, paying attention to specific oil requirements.
- Maintain the fuel system by regularly checking and replacing fuel filters. Use clean, high-quality diesel fuel and consider adding a fuel stabilizer during seasonal storage.
- Before storing the tractor for an extended period, thoroughly clean it, change all fluids and filters, lubricate all grease fittings, and protect tires from direct sunlight. Consider using a battery maintainer.
History & Background
The John Deere 7220 was launched in 2003 as part of the updated 7020 series. It represented a significant upgrade in terms of engine technology and transmission options compared to its predecessors. The 7220 played a crucial role in modernizing farming operations, providing farmers with a versatile and reliable machine for various tasks.
Frequently Asked Questions
What engine is in the John Deere 7220?
The John Deere 7220 is equipped with a John Deere 6.8L PowerTech 6-cylinder diesel engine, producing approximately 125 horsepower.
What is the PTO horsepower on a 7220?
The John Deere 7220 has a PTO horsepower rating of approximately 105 HP, available at both 540 and 1000 RPM.
What oil filter fits the 7220?
The recommended oil filter for the John Deere 7220 is typically a John Deere filter part number RE504836. Common cross-references include Baldwin BD7153 and Wix 57712.
What are common parts needed for the 7220?
Commonly needed parts for the John Deere 7220 include oil filters, fuel filters, air filters, hydraulic filters, belts, hydraulic cylinder seals, steering components like tie rod ends, and clutch components depending on the transmission type.
